The wealthy eccentric, Florence Foster Jenkins, fancied herself a great opera singer. There was just one problem: she was tone-deaf. But through a winning combination of determination and delusion, Jenkins? popularity grew until she was singing sold-out concerts at Carnegie Hall. Through the eyes of her beleaguered accompanist, the hit musical comedy, "Souvenir", hilariously revisits the great lady who never met a note she couldn't massacre!
